May 2017 photo of the month competition
Competition Rules

1. Only one entry per user, unless posting on behalf of another person who is unable to do so themselves (children for example). If this is the case, please state so on your entry.
2. The photograph must have been taken during the month in question.
3. The photo can be of any subject you like, as long as there is some civilian aviation connection - shots of military aircraft at civilian airfields do not qualify though.
4. The image can be photo-shopped to some extent, levels changes, cropping, sharpening etc. are all acceptable. The photograph must retain it’s initial subject though, don’t make it something it’s not, (cutting and pasting the moon into the shot, for example). HDR images are not acceptable. If you are unsure, please PM a moderator.
5. The competition will remain open until 23.59 (UK time) on the 1st June 2017, however this may be extended due to late posting and demand.
6. Voting is open to all members in the 10 days following the closure of the competition, this will be done by a poll which will be set up when the competition closes. Moderators/Administrators/Sponsors will not be exempt from the competition but no-one can vote for their own entry.
7. Voting details will be announced once the competition has closed.
8. All images must be posted in line with the usual CA posting rules, size etc. , read them if you're not sure how to post etc.
9. Please also embed the images and not post a link to an image as it makes it harder to judge, if you're not sure how to do it, shout up and someone will sort it out.
10.Do not comment on other member's photos.
11.The rules may be subject to change, and these will be posted on this thread.
12.The decision of the moderating team is final.
13. Only entries already posted on the forum will qualify for the competition, please include a link to the original post.



There are no prizes at present but all three winners will be posted in The Hall of Fame and "POTM winner" will be added to the winner's profile.
